Whether a patient, health consumer, physician, nurse, health executive, or elected official, somewhere deep in our brains is this simple truth: the American health system isn’t working, and it will only get worse if we don’t do something about it.


Despite spending more money per capita on healthcare than any other country in the world, the U.S. struggles to match other nations in life expectancy, health outcomes and general well-being. Meanwhile, the system spends more on unnecessary, ineffective, and wasteful services than what we collectively invest in K-12 education in America. 


All the while, our health status is declining. For the first time, kids born today may not live as long as their older siblings. In my keynote presentations to healthcare leaders, one of the questions I always pose is this: Is AI part of your organization’s HR plan? When it comes to AI, healthcare leaders often overestimate the challenges of technology and underestimate the challenges of people.  Employee resistance and lack of understanding are among the top reasons AI initiatives fail to deliver on their promise. This isn’t a criticism. It’s an acknowledgement that the single greatest question anyone in the healthcare workforce has is this: What does AI mean to me and my career? That’s why upskilling the healthcare workforce on AI basics isn’t optional—it’s mission-critical. Here are a few essentials every healthcare leader should consider when building AI fluency across their organization: ✅ Start with awareness, not algorithms. Help staff understand what AI is—and isn’t. ✅ Link learning to purpose. Tie AI education to improving care, safety, and patient outcomes. ✅ Tailor training to roles. A nurse, clinician, and administrator each need different levels of literacy. ✅ Make it continuous. AI learning shouldn’t be a one-off workshop—it’s a journey. ✅ Foster psychological safety. Encourage curiosity and open dialogue about change. ✅ Teach responsible AI. Build fluency in bias, privacy, and ethical use. AI readiness is strategic—not optional. And so, is AI part of your HR plan today? How is your organization preparing its workforce for the age of intelligent care? What steps are you taking to turn AI fear into AI fluency? T.

The Joint Commission and Coalition for Health AI (CHAI) just released the first national guidance (US) on the Responsible Use of AI in Healthcare. This is a practical, flexible framework designed to help health systems of all sizes govern, validate, and monitor AI responsibly—while ensuring patient safety and trust. Coming next: AI governance playbooks and a voluntary AI certification program for more than 22,000 accredited organizations nationwide. This is a significant step forward for provider organizations in the United States seeking a standard, well-vetted approach to responsibly deploying AI. Go here for more information. T.

I have just published an op-ed piece in MedPage Today, which is an excerpt from a chapter in my book, Health Care Nation. In many ways, health care has become America’s largest escape room. We’ve locked our most talented health care experts and consumers in with a staggering $4.7 trillion of our own money. The problem is that we haven’t figured out how to escape the maze of convoluted policies, skewed financial incentives, and entrenched traditions that are steering amazing people and 17.3% of our Gross Domestic Product (GDP) in the wrong direction.
